My turn to get somewhat lucky(Canon VI-T and 35mm f2 for 220$) by Agilitymind in AnalogCommunity

[–]Agilitymind[S] 2 points3 points  (0 children)

They pop up for around 200$ yahoo japan auctions from time to time, just have to check the pictures carefully because these canon LTMs get really stubborn haze between the elements thats nearly impossible to clean.

Tips on how to shoot 20 year old expired slide film ? by SudsyG in AnalogCommunity

[–]Agilitymind 0 points1 point  (0 children)

I have seen good results from overexposing by a stop per decade of expiration and a corresponding pull in development.
